Transaction 6d8224378fa4ac869920ea3eedcd8c01691bff54b3073c2aad24f205eb0c6eb8
1 Input
1 Output
-
6d8224378fa4ac869920ea3eedcd8c01691bff54b3073c2aad24f205eb0c6eb8:0
- value
- 11506010
- script pubkey
- OP_0 OP_PUSHBYTES_20 bdde1755cc0a3f5ce1c3e45aee3e751f59b1032b
- address
- bc1qhh0pw4wvpgl4ecwru3dwu0n4ravmzqetkx68cr